ABSTRACT
Mechanistic target of rapamycin (mTOR) pathway has been associated to various neurological diseases,including epilepsy.As a newly discovered mTOR pathway disease,DEPDC5 (dishevelled,Egl-10,and pleckstrin domain-containing protein 5) gene related epilepsy covers a range of clinical phenotypes.Mutations of DEPDC5 gene have been detected in genetic focal epilepsies,focal cortical dysplasia type Ⅱ,and sporadic focal epilepsy cases.It has been reported that hyperactivation of mTOR signaling due to the loss of function of DEPDC5 contributes to epileptogenesis,however more detailed mechanisms remain to be elucidated.DEPDC5 gene-related epilepsy together with other neurodevelopmental diseases characterized by hyperactivation of mTOR signaling has formed a disease spectrum named mTORopathies.
